The Power of Faith
Faith is the cornerstone of our relationship with God. When we exercise faith, we open ourselves to the incredible possibilities that God has in store for us. As we trust in His plans, we can rise beyond our own limitations and expectations. This journey of faith reminds us that God is always working behind the scenes for our good. We have the assurance that with faith, even our wildest dreams can become a reality, far exceeding what we ever thought we could accomplish.
Hebrews 11:1
“Now faith is confidence in what we hope for and assurance about what we do not see.” – Hebrews 11:1
This verse highlights that faith is more than just a wish; it is a firm belief in what is yet to come. We can hold onto God’s promises with assurance, believing He will come through for us in ways that exceed our expectations.
Mark 11:24
“Therefore I tell you, whatever you ask for in prayer, believe that you have received it, and it will be yours.” – Mark 11:24
This scripture encourages us to pray with faith, believing that God can do what seems impossible. When we approach Him with confidence, we can expect to see miraculous outcomes in our lives.
James 1:6
“But when you ask, you must believe and not doubt, because the one who doubts is like a wave of the sea, blown and tossed by the wind.” – James 1:6
This verse teaches that our faith should be unwavering. Doubt can hinder us from receiving God’s blessings. We are called to trust Him fully, which allows us to exceed our own expectations.
Philippians 4:13
“I can do all this through him who gives me strength.” – Philippians 4:13
This powerful verse reminds us that our ability to accomplish great things comes from God. With His strength, we are capable of achieving even more than we can imagine!
Ephesians 3:20
“Now to him who is able to do immeasurably more than all we ask or imagine, according to his power that is at work within us.” – Ephesians 3:20
This scripture beautifully illustrates that God’s power can achieve far more than our expectations. It invites us to dream bigger and understand that God has greater plans for us.
The Importance of Prayer
Prayer is our lifeline to God, where we express our desires, hopes, and dreams. Through prayer, we invite God into our situations and trust that He knows best. When we pray with faith, we open the door to endless possibilities. God listens to our prayers, and with His divine timing and wisdom, He often brings us blessings that far exceed what we initially asked for. In prayer, we align our hearts with God’s plans, and this can change our lives in miraculous ways.
1 Thessalonians 5:16-18
“Rejoice always, pray continually, give thanks in all circumstances; for this is God’s will for you in Christ Jesus.” – 1 Thessalonians 5:16-18
These verses remind us to keep a spirit of prayerful gratitude. When we pray continually, we remain connected to God, which often leads to blessings that exceed our expectations.
Romans 12:12
“Be joyful in hope, patient in affliction, faithful in prayer.” – Romans 12:12
This scripture teaches patience as we pray. Being faithful in prayer allows us to witness how God’s timing works to exceed our wildest dreams.
Matthew 7:7
“Ask and it will be given to you; seek and you will find; knock and the door will be opened to you.” – Matthew 7:7
Jesus invites us to ask boldly in prayer. This verse reassures us that God responds, often exceeding what we seek. When we knock, doors we never imagined can swing wide open!
John 15:7
“If you remain in me and my words remain in you, ask whatever you wish, and it will be done for you.” – John 15:7
This passage speaks of the power of an intimate relationship with God. When we seek Him first, our prayers align with His will, leading to blessings that surpass our expectations.
Philippians 4:6-7
“Do not be anxious about anything, but in every situation, by prayer and petition, with thanksgiving, present your requests to God.” – Philippians 4:6-7
These verses encourage us to take our concerns to God in prayer. When we release our anxieties, we make way for God’s peace, opening ourselves to His abundant blessings.
